Playing Career

Born on September 24, 1962, in Bellshill, Scotland, McCoist joined the youth team of St. Johnstone before making his professional debut with the club in 1979. However, it was his transfer to Rangers in 1983 that marked the beginning of his illustrious career. During his time at Rangers, McCoist became the club’s all-time leading goalscorer, netting 355 goals over 586 appearances. His remarkable goal-scoring prowess helped the club secure numerous titles, including ten Scottish league championships and several domestic cups.

International Career

McCoist also represented Scotland at the international level, earning 61 caps and scoring 19 goals from 1986 to 1998. He was part of the Scottish squad in three World Cups (1986, 1990, and 1998) and his experience and abilities played a significant role in shaping Scotland’s football reputation.

Post-Playing Career

After retiring as a player in 2001, McCoist took on several roles, including a coaching position at Rangers. He was appointed manager in 2011, leading the team through a challenging phase in its history. While his managerial tenure had ups and downs, it demonstrated his deep-rooted connection to the club and commitment to fostering young talent.
